内容

This book examines the imprint of anti-imperialist thought upon European philosophy. It features an international group of both emerging and established scholars who directly respond to Timothy Brennan's far-reaching call to rethink intellectual histories, literary histories, and the reading habits of postcolonialism in relation to anti-imperialist tradition of critique. It offers a long overdue engagement with the theoretical and literary contributions of Timothy Brennan in post-colonial studies, deepening our understanding of Brennan's insights in literary traditions and ecologies beyond his initial loci of reflection. This book restores the critical import of the Vichian tradition that Brennan defends, while showing its fertility and critical edges. Each contributor rethinks postcolonial and world literature, Continental thought, and intellectual history in relation to anti-imperialist histories and traditions of critique, through geographically diverse analysis. This book provides a forum for the next generation of scholars to draw on and engage with the marginal yet influential work of the first generation of dissents within postcolonial studies.
